The Basic Functioning of Solar Motion Sensor Flood Lights

At their core, solar motion sensor flood lights operate through a streamlined process. The solar panel absorbs sunlight during the day, converting it into electrical energy. This energy is stored in a rechargeable battery, which powers the light at night. When motion is detected by an infrared sensor—triggered by movement within its range—the light turns on, illuminating the area. This instantaneous response not only enhances safety but also provides peace of mind for those navigating dark outdoor spaces.

Some models come equipped with adjustable sensitivity settings, enabling users to customize the detection range based on their surrounding environment. Additionally, many solar motion sensor flood lights feature different brightness levels, which can be manually set to enhance lighting efficiency during key nighttime hours. This adaptability makes them suitable for various applications, from illuminating driveways and pathways to enhancing the security of backyards and commercial properties.

Key Components of Solar Motion Sensor Flood Lights

Solar motion sensor flood lights consist of several key components that work collaboratively to ensure optimal performance. The most important components include:

  • Solar Panel: Converts sunlight into electrical energy.
  • Rechargeable Battery: Stores the energy collected for use during nighttime hours.
  • LED Bulbs: Provide bright illumination while consuming minimal power.
  • Motion Sensor: Detects movement and activates the light.
  • Control Unit: Governs the light’s settings, such as duration and brightness levels.

Understanding these components can aid consumers in troubleshooting issues, ensuring proper installation, and maximizing the lifespan of their solar flood lights. The Limitations of Solar Motion Sensor Flood Lights

While solar motion sensor flood lights offer numerous advantages, they are not without limitations. Understanding these challenges is crucial for potential buyers to make informed decisions about their outdoor lighting needs.

Dependence on Weather Conditions

The performance of solar motion sensor flood lights is inherently linked to weather conditions. Overcast days or extended periods of rain can impede the solar panel’s ability to collect energy efficiently, resulting in diminished performance during nighttime operations.

For those living in regions with limited sunlight, particularly during certain seasons, relying solely on solar-powered lights may not provide adequate illumination, necessitating a backup power source or supplementary lighting solutions.

Initial Installation Costs

Although solar motion sensor flood lights offer long-term savings, the initial installation costs may deter some consumers. High-quality solar lights can be more expensive than conventional counterparts. Prospective buyers should weigh the upfront investment against potential savings in energy bills and maintenance costs.

Researching various models and brands is essential to ensure one selects a lighting solution that fits within their budget while providing the desired features and longevity.

Maintenance and Durability Concerns

While many solar motion sensor flood lights are designed to be durable, exposure to the elements can lead to wear and tear over time. Regular maintenance, such as cleaning the solar panels and replacing batteries, is necessary to maintain optimal performance.

If neglected, these factors can result in reduced efficiency and lifespan, detracting from the initial benefits of choosing solar lighting. Therefore, potential owners should be prepared for routine upkeep to extend their fixtures’ functionality over the years.

Tips for Optimal Installation and Use

Proper installation can maximize the effectiveness of solar motion sensor flood lights. Homeowners should ensure that solar panels are positioned in areas that receive direct sunlight throughout the day, free from obstructions such as trees or buildings.

Additionally, users should consider adjusting sensitivity settings according to their specific environment, which can help prevent unnecessary activations caused by small animals or passing cars. Regularly cleaning the solar panels ensures they capture maximum sunlight, enhancing performance and reliability.
